What is the word for truth and its meaning in Koine Greek?

the word is composed of the privative prefix α- and λήθη/lethe which means “forgetfulness/stupor”. So the αλήθεια means “without fault/stupor/hiding”

The Greek word for thief/robber/pirate is ληστής/listis which is derived from λανθάνω as well

as a result Alitheia, the Goddess of Truth, was always depicted as a naked, unassuming and plain looking woman. The Latin equivalent was nuda Veritas. Truth has nothing to hide and didn’t need all the adornments of the other gods.

The root verb is λανθάνω/lanthano=to escape notice/to make one forget/to lay hidden

αλὴθεια / Alithea.

The word has remained the same into Modern Greek

The word you are looking for is:

A similarly derived word is ληθαργία/lethargia=toiling under forgetfulness/stupor….lethargy.

Nuda Veritas is the derivation of the term “Naked Truth”.
